Menu
Submit Site
Home
Regional
Oceania
Spring Bay Villas
Spring Bay Villas
All Links
Website
Share this:
Details of Spring Bay Villas
About Spring Bay Villas
Spring Bay Villas- Luxurious villas and secluded studios with spa.
Self Catering
Send feedback
submit